Protein Variants

Protein Variants Comment Organism
additional information the lack of the BluB protein function in Rhodospirillum rubrum is reflected by the impaired ability of a DELTAbluB strain to synthesize cobalamin and to convert Mg-protoporphyrin IX monomethyl ester into protochlorophylide catalyzed by the MPE-cyclase enzyme, phenotype, overview Rhodospirillum rubrum
